**Q: How do I access the Brindlewood partner SFTP drop?**

New hires at Fennimore Logistics should first request the drop role from their team lead, then verify the host fingerprint against the onboarding wiki before connecting. Files from Brindlewood arrive nightly and must not be renamed. If the service account is ever locked out, recovery requires the passphrase held by the integrations team, shown below.

recovery phrase for yajop-tagef: quenael-zoriel-aldael-quenax-druion

## Changelog — Addrly Widget v3.2

Renamed `ADDRLY_TOKEN` to `ADDRLY_GEOCODER_KEY`. The old name is no longer read; the widget fails closed and renders a plain text input. Update every `.env` you touch — staging boxes, demo sandboxes, the contractor VM image. Also renamed `ADDRLY_REGION_BIAS` to `ADDRLY_REGION_HINT` (old name still honored until v4). No code changes required beyond the env file; the widget picks up the new name on restart. After removing the old entry, add the renamed setting on the line below.

vault entry, fadup-tagag: RELAY_SECRET8=2fd92179

This PR moves the `shipment_events` table in Cartwheel over to monthly range partitions. Old rows get backfilled into partitions by a one-shot script (idempotent, promise). Query planner now prunes nicely — the nightly reconciliation job dropped from 40 min to 6 on staging. New partitions are created two months ahead by a cron in the Brindle scheduler. Heads up for release notes: the partition maintenance knobs default to these values.

tuning table, kawep-tawif:
CAPS = {
    "olidor": 80,
    "belion": 7,
    "quenys": 225,
    "druox": 839,
    "fraath": 482,
}